What are the key principles of effective wayfinding in buildings?
The key principles of effective wayfinding in buildings include clarity, consistency, visibility, and accessibility. Clear signage with universally understood symbols, consistent design elements, prominently placed directional cues, and consideration for all users, including those with disabilities, are essential for effective wayfinding.
How can technology enhance wayfinding systems in large complexes?
Technology can enhance wayfinding systems in large complexes through digital signage, interactive maps, mobile apps with GPS, and augmented reality. These tools provide real-time navigation, updates, and detailed route options, making it easier for users to find their way efficiently.
What role do colors and symbols play in wayfinding design?
Colors and symbols help quickly convey information, guide movement, and differentiate spaces in wayfinding design. They enhance readability, create memorable visual cues, and ensure accessibility for diverse users, including those with language barriers or visual impairments.
How can wayfinding design accommodate individuals with disabilities?
Wayfinding design can accommodate individuals with disabilities by incorporating tactile and Braille signage, auditory cues, high-contrast visuals, and universally accessible pathways. It should include physical features like ramps and elevators, as well as digital aids like apps for real-time navigation assistance and maps.
What are some common challenges in wayfinding design for complex environments?
Some common challenges in wayfinding design for complex environments include unclear signage, visually cluttered spaces, lack of consistent visual cues, and inadequate or confusing maps and diagrams. Additionally, designing for users with diverse needs such as disabilities can add complexity.
